findMaximumPowerSpeed | R Documentation |
Numerically find the airspeed for which required power equals maximumPower
.
findMaximumPowerSpeed(bird, maximumPower, lower, upper, ...)

Prepares arguments for a call to uniroot
. The function searches for an airspeed between lower
and upper
that matches the specified maximum power available.

Typically this function would be used to find the maximum speed, but may in some cases also be used for the minimum flight speed. However, note that the low speed limit is likely limited by other constraints as well (e.g. stall speed).

## Define a bird:
myBird <- Bird(
massTotal = 0.215, # (kg) total body mass
wingSpan = 0.67, # (m) maximum wing span
wingArea = 0.0652, # (m2) maximum wing area
type = "passerine"
)
Paero.available <- computeAvailablePower(myBird)
## find maximum speed:
Vmin <- 5
Vmax <- 30
Paero.maxSpeed <- findMaximumPowerSpeed(myBird,Paero.available,Vmin,Vmax)
print(Paero.maxSpeed[c('speed','power','amplitude','strokeplane','frequency')])
# speed power amplitude strokeplane frequency
# 1 16.58797 5.233459 50.22762 6.812345 5.948083
